Whale sharks are the largest, most majestic animals in the sea! Over the last 11 years, there has been an 80 percent decrease in the Mozamibque whale shark population, which is where you come in. Volunteer in Mozambique to contribute to the conservation of these large sea animals, or volunteer in the waters of Belize to photograph them. Photos collected from both projects will be added to online databases that are accessed by scientists and marine biologists for data and preservation purposes.
